Hi, I configured the following LDAP authenticator:
ldap_plain: driver = plaintext public_name = PLAIN server_prompts = "LDAP Username:: : LDAP Password::" server_condition = \ ${\ lookup ldap {\ user=${lookup ldapdn {user=BINDDN pass=BINDPW ldaps:///BASEDN?dn?sub?(&(uid=${quote_ldap:$2})(mail=*)(!(expiredDate=*)))}} pass=${quote:$3} ldaps:///BASEDN?uid?sub?(&(uid=${quote_ldap:$2})(mail=*))\ }{yes}fail \ } # value for $authenticated_id server_set_id = $2 This actually works very well. The problem with it is though, that whenever someone uses it for SMTP authentication the following is logged in our exim main.log: 2023-07-05 14:47:36 tainted search query is not properly quoted (ACL accept, /etc/exim/exim.conf 461): user="uid=xyz,dc=example,dc=com" pass="cleartextpassword" ldaps:///dc=example,dc=com?uid?sub?(&(uid=xyz)(mail=*)) As you can see the user id together with his cleartext password is logged. So, can anyone give me a hint, what I am doing wrong here quoting-wise and why the query shall be tainted. I don't really understand why exim is complaining. Another solution would be to suppress the logging of this error, but I don"t know how to achieve that either. My exim version is 4.96. Thanks for your help.
